Использование одного и того же действия для создания разных компонентов в redux-thunk - PullRequest
0 голосов
/ 06 января 2019

У меня есть действие и редуктор, который возвращает данные в зависимости от передаваемых мною параметров axios. То, что я пытаюсь достичь, - это вызывать компонент несколько раз, с разными параметрами, используя одно и то же действие. Как

<SidebarDataGetter whatDate="birthDate"/>
<SidebarDataGetter whatDate="deathDate"/>

я могу обновить параметры axios с помощью реквизита, который я передаю этому компоненту. Также в консоли я могу отметить, что два ответа различаются, как я ожидаю Я также вижу в ReduxDevTools, что я вызываю одно и то же действие дважды. И, таким образом, FETCH_BY_CRITERIA, которая возвращает мне данные, обновляется.

И оба компонента отображаются с последними настройками «deathDate».

Есть ли способ, которым я могу отрисовать первый SidebarDataGetter с первым набором дат, возвращает меня из FETCH_BY_CRITERIA и отрисовать второй со вторым возвратом?

...